Walter Mitty is a dreamer. To escape the humdrum of his life and his shrewish mother, Walter’s secret life is rich and exciting by comparison. Walter’s daydream personnas include a western gunslinger, a world-famous surgeon, a RAF pilot and a Mississippi river boat gambler. A mysterious and beautiful blonde is always by his side. Suddenly Walter is thrust into a real-life adventure when he comes to the rescue of a ravishing blonde trying to escape a gang of jewel thieves. Danny Kaye brings all his comic genius into the role of Walter Mitty and is supported by Boris Karloff and Virginia Mayo. Based on the renown short story by James Thurber, this is a comic fantasy which can be enjoyed by all.
